Transaction 7bc0479a5be04efa8cfac54ca0d5c43ae1792acde719d927b3af2ecd6973899a
1 Input
1 Output
-
7bc0479a5be04efa8cfac54ca0d5c43ae1792acde719d927b3af2ecd6973899a:0
- value
- 149641593
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 ba3212427e12216a6eed179bb3773bf3b3e8f0b2 OP_EQUAL
- address
- 3JfXbEw1Xoxg7ANmb3giUi7znuGQpoZ8cV